Banana cream desserts hold a special place in the hearts of many, often reminding us of homemade pies and family gatherings. This Banana Cream Cheesecake takes that nostalgic flavor and elevates it into something even more indulgent.

At its base, this recipe uses a vanilla wafer crust. The buttery crunch of the cookies pairs beautifully with the creamy filling and provides a sturdy foundation that holds up well under the rich layers.

The cheesecake filling is where the magic happens. Cream cheese, sugar, and eggs are blended into a smooth, velvety mixture. Mashed ripe bananas are folded in, infusing the cheesecake with natural sweetness and a distinct banana flavor.

Baking the cheesecake low and slow ensures the filling sets properly while remaining creamy and luscious. Once cooled, it develops that classic cheesecake texture—firm enough to slice, yet soft and melt-in-your-mouth.

To add lightness, the cheesecake is topped with a layer of fluffy whipped cream. This balances the richness of the filling and adds an airy, cloud-like contrast to the dense cheesecake beneath.

Fresh banana slices make the perfect garnish, offering both beauty and a burst of fresh fruit flavor. For extra texture, crushed vanilla wafers can be sprinkled over the top.

The result is a dessert that bridges comfort and luxury. It has the hominess of banana pudding or banana cream pie, but with the indulgent density of cheesecake.

One of the best parts about this recipe is that it can be made ahead of time. Cheesecake benefits from chilling overnight, allowing the flavors to deepen and the texture to set perfectly.

This makes it an excellent dessert for entertaining, as you can prepare it the day before and simply add whipped cream and garnish before serving.

Servings

Makes about 12 servings.

Time

  • Prep Time: 25 minutes
  • Bake Time: 1 hour 10 minutes
  • Chill Time: 4 hours (or overnight)
  • Total Time: About 6 hours

Ingredients

Crust

  • 1 1/2 cups crushed vanilla wafers
  • 1/3 cup melted butter
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ar

Filling

  • 3 packages (8 oz each) cream cheese, softened
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 cup mashed ripe bananas (about 2 bananas)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Topping

  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ream
  • 2 tbsp powdered sugar
  • Fresh banana slices (for garnish)
  • Crushed vanilla wafers (optional)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 325°F (165°C). Grease a 9-inch springform pan.
  2. For crust: Mix crushed vanilla wafers, melted butter, and sugar. Press into bottom of pan.
  3. In a large bowl, beat cream cheese and sugar until smooth.
  4. Add eggs one at a time, mixing on low speed.
  5. Fold in mashed bananas and vanilla extract until combined.
  6. Pour filling over crust and smooth the top.
  7. Bake 70 minutes, or until center is set but slightly jiggly.
  8. Turn off oven, crack door, and let cheesecake cool for 1 hour.
  9. Refrigerate at least 4 hours or overnight.
  10. Before serving, whip cream and powdered sugar until stiff peaks form. Spread over cheesecake.
  11. Garnish with banana slices and crushed wafers.

Tips

  • Use very ripe bananas for maximum sweetness and flavor.
  • Bake the cheesecake in a water bath to prevent cracks.
  • Chill overnight for the best texture and flavor.
